There's never really any essential reading to be put on the Personal Statement, but greatly helps that you've explored some relevant reading materials and what you've picked up from 'em.

Can't say as I know anything about the curriculum but Forensics is a niche area. I've only read The Basics of Digital Forensics: The Primer for Getting Started in Digital Forensics, but it's been a nice read.

OU has their course - Introduction to computer forensics and investigations
Washington has - Basic Steps in Forensic Analysis of Unix Systems
OU also has (via OpenLearn) - Network Security
